Maximising Cutting Results with Supplement Timing
Athletes chase peak cuts. They time supplements smartly. Timing boosts fat loss. It preserves muscle mass. Proper schedules enhance results. Pre-workout doses energise sessions. Intra-workout aids fight breakdown. Post-workout speeds recovery. Moreover, meal-timed nutrients sustain energy. Therefore, strategic timing maximises shredding. Users on forums swear by it. They report leaner physiques. Consequently, bodybuilders prioritise this. Experts stress precision. Thus, follow proven windows. Additionally, combine with diet. Finally, track your progress.
Pre-Workout Boost
Take creatine 30 minutes before training. It maintains strength during deficits. Thus, you lift heavier. Beta-alanine follows suit. It buffers acids for endurance. Therefore, reps increase. Caffeine sharpens focus, too. It ramps up fat burn. Moreover, sip BCAAs early. They prevent catabolism. For instance, stack them daily.
Intra-Workout Protection
Sip EAAs during sessions. They halt muscle loss. Hydration improves as well. Therefore, endurance rises. Electrolytes join in. They combat fatigue. Thus, workouts extend. Glutamine supports here. It aids gut health. Consequently, absorption betters. Users note less soreness.
Post-Workout Recovery
Consume whey isolate right after. It floods muscles with protein. Thus, repair accelerates. Carbs pair perfectly. They refill glycogen fast. Therefore, energy rebounds. Casein follows later. It releases slowly overnight. Moreover, glutamine post-pump reduces soreness. Hence, the next sessions improve.
Meal-Timed Support
Do fat burners work with breakfast? They ignite metabolism early. Thus, calories torch higher. Multivitamins accompany meals. They fill nutrient gaps. Therefore, health stays optimal. Omega-3s curb inflammation, too. Consequently, joints endure cuts.
Bedtime Optimisation
Take ZMT before sleep. It balances hormones. Thus, recovery deepens. Casein digests slowly. It fuels overnight. Therefore, muscles protect. Magnesium calms nerves. Hence, sleep quality soars.
Key Benefits
Supplements preserve lean tissue. They boost fat metabolism. Moreover, strength holds steady. Recovery quickens significantly. Thus, consistency builds. Energy levels stabilise too. Consequently, adherence improves. Users gain definition faster.
Potential Risks
High doses cause bloating. Mood swings sometimes emerge. Therefore, monitor intake. Liver strain risks rise with misuse. Heart issues threaten long-term health. Thus, cycle wisely. Women face voice changes. Men note shrinkage risks. Hence, consult doctors.
Pro Tips
Start with low doses always. Track body responses daily. Thus, adjust timings. Hydrate excessively. Combine with cardio. Therefore, the results amplify. Cycle off periodically. Moreover, prioritise sleep. Finally, pair with clean eating.
